Transaction 53f23a21fd2b7daad15a181a024461c9dbfa04d1a74497d2e88d5ce36fa802cc

1 Input
2 Outputs
  • 53f23a21fd2b7daad15a181a024461c9dbfa04d1a74497d2e88d5ce36fa802cc:0
  • value  7563145
    address  3LhsV2xbdMhQFNLonPxA4YrftfkLTRoeBn
  • 53f23a21fd2b7daad15a181a024461c9dbfa04d1a74497d2e88d5ce36fa802cc:1
  • value  335829359
    address  3Bg5WDKzMjHv3Y4LG2jf94e9HVwCJTLGpX